INVESTIGATION OF OPTIMUM TIME MANAGEMENT FOR POST-CONSTRUCTION IN MULTISTORIED RESIDENTIAL BUILDING



K.Karuppasam 1, S.Christopher Gnanaraj 2
1PG student- Department of Civil - Kalasalingam University, Krishnan Kovil, Tamilnadu, India.
2Assistant Professor - Department of Civil - Kalasalingam University, Krishnan Kovil, Tamilnadu, India.

            The main purpose of study is to manage  a residential apartment building (G+4) using primavera  project planner P6, by connecting activities through several relationships and by managing the duration of this project. The expected results of this study is to be able to compress the duration using work breakdown structure(WBS) chart, and to reduce the overall cost .

EQUIPMENT AND MAINTAINENCE IN MEGA PROJECTS



P.John Peter 1, N.Suresh Kumar 2, Dr M.Muthudayar 3

1PG student- Department of Civil - Kalasalingam University, Krishnan Kovil, Tamilnadu, India.
2Assistant Professor - Department of Civil - Kalasalingam University, Krishnan Kovil, Tamilnadu, India.
3 Project Director- Nhai, Karaikudi, Tamilnadu, India.

            The construction industry has experienced a large increase in capital investment not only from the domestic budget, but also from foreign financial sources, especially for basic infrastructure projects, over the past few decades. The major factor affecting the schedule of the project is the construction delays in large infrastructure projects. There is always a pressure in infrastructure projects to get it completed within the time at its best quality within the available budget has made the construction companies to rely up on a variety of heavy machineries. The unreliability of the construction equipment has demanded the need of effective management of the construction equipment. It involves many factors right from the selection of the appropriate equipment till its replacement. The discussion with company carrying out Highway mega projects revealed the fact that the construction equipment are Sensor paver , vibratory roller, compactor, grader, Hot Mix Asphalt Plant, Crusher, Excavator Etc. The main objectives of this study are the maintenance activities carried out on equipment, measurement of productivity of equipment operations, identification of factors affecting productivity, quantification of the factors identified and to suggest possible improvement measures for reducing the loss in productivity. Data was collected from the site and type of equipment used in the project was observed, direct effect of equipment on factors in causing delay and the type of breakdowns of equipment and their effects. In addition to the quantitative data collected from site, interviews were conducted with experts and site engineers to find the effect of factors that were not reflected in quantitative data collection. Based on this study, the parameters affecting effective management of this strategic equipment, the type of maintenance adopted for various equipment and causes for the idle time of the equipment and its impact on productivity of the projects is identified.
